UV-Visible reflectance of common light reflectors and their degradation after an ionization dose up to 100 Mrad

Light reflectors are widely used to enhance scintillation light collection. Their enhancement level depends on the reflector's reflectance at the scintillator's emission wavelength. We report UV-Visible reflectance spectra, relative to BaSO_4, for several common reflectors. Also reported is their radiation hardness against an ionization dose up to 100 Mrad. The results of this investigation provide a reference for applications of these reflectors in a severe radiation environment.
